For facing interviews: 1. Know the company's profile, products, history, present projects, financial status, work culture etc. from various sources/internet/magazines etc. 2. Clarify why you want to join the company... 3. Define your strengths and abilities clearly.... 4. Admit some of your weaknesses , in brief.... 5. Build up crystal clear concepts about technological details of various machines you had been working with...and answer your questions with clarity of the highest order... 6. Negotiate your salary , if experienced... 7. be honest and positive... 8. prove through your words/communication skills that you are hard working, & sincere
